How Much Is That Gold Medal Actually Worth?

Gold Medals Contain Very Little Gold

Determining the actual value of a gold medal is tricky and the estimated price actually changes from day-to-day.

The best way to start is by pointing out that only a small percentage of a gold medal is actually made of gold.

According to the Olympic Charter, the gold and silver medals must each be made of at least 92.5 percent pure silver and the gold medal must be gilded with at least six grams of gold.

The price of gold changes daily. Assuming there’s six grams of gold in each gold medal at the current prices per troy ounce, the gold in a gold medal today would be worth around $160.

The remainder of the gold medal is made out of silver. The price of silver also fluctuates, but at an average of $14.50 per troy ounce, the remaining silver in the gold medal hovers around $60.

That puts the estimated monetary value at around $220, depending on how the markets are doing on any given day. This year's medals also include Jade for the first time, which could impact the value.

But that measurement is just the monetary side. The rarity of an Olympic gold medal can also give it extreme value.

In 2004, Polish swimmer Otylia Jedrzejczak was so moved by children she met who were battling leukemia that she auctioned off her gold medal from the Athens Olympics for $82,500 and donated the money to a Polish leukemia charity.

The Polish Mint later made her a gold replica of her medal.
